Our mission
The safe way
Since 1932 flexibility, quality and development skills for the design and production of safety components for vehicles, such as suspension arms and ball joints, tie rod ends and tie rods, axial ball joints and stabilizer links.
As partners of OEM manufacturers since the very beginning, we totally support them, from design to product supply, making extremely reliable and customized products, with full respect of the agreed schedules. We offer our experience, an accurate consultancy and a high production flexibility.

Design
Production
Each product is the result of careful planning, aimed at precisely evaluating the technical specifications that the products must satisfy, in terms of rotation pairs, material characteristics, certifications, tolerances, interferences and clearances.
On a surface area of 13,000 m2: hot moulding, heat treatment, mechanical machining for chip removal and cold deformation, crack control, induction hardening, press machining, welding and assembly
